Armstrong World Industries Is Trading At A New High For The Year

Armstrong World Industries (AWI) reported third quarter EPS of $0.75 after the close Tuesday, down from the $0.86 posted last year. The consensus estimate was for EPS of $0.45. The company expects to report full year 2009 EPS of $1.34 to $1.41,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.12.

Armstrong World Industries gapped up Wednesday and has been climbing for the bulk of the morning. Shares are now up 2.45 at $40.60. The stock has risen above a 2-week range and has set a new high for the year.
